2002 graduate of Syracuse University with a BA in Psychology; minored in Sociology
Earned MSEd in Counselor Education--Agency Track from St. Bonaventure University in 2005
Third season at Virginia Wesleyan in 2008; has guided the Marlins to a 21-14 record
Guided VWC to the second-best record (14-4) in program history in 2006 and the runner-up finish in the Old Dominion Athletic Conference (ODAC) championship tournament
Member of Chi Sigma Iota, Phi Rho Honor Society at St. Bonaventure
Four-year assistant woman's lacrosse coach and defensive coordinator at Division I St. Bonaventure, working for two-time Atlantic-10 Coach of the Year, Tony Zostant
Helped to guide St. Bonaventure to its first three winning seasons in program history and to the A-10 championship berths in 2003 and 2004
Served St. Bonaventure as an intern in the University Counseling Center, working with student-athletes and other college students
Four-year member of the Syracuse University women's lacrosse team, which compiled a 44-19 record in those four years, including NCAA tournament appearances in 2000, 2001, and 2002, and a first place finish in the ECAC tournament in 1999
Two-year team captain at Syracuse
Big East Academic All-Star for two years
Syracuse Athletic Director's Honor Roll member four years
2002 recipient of the Verhulst Award for Courage
Girls camp director and lacrosse coach of Tribe Lacrosse in Bel Air, Maryland, for three years
